2017 KTM 350 SXF, in the service manual in the instructions for engine rebuilding right before you split the case it gives the instruction to "remove the screw cap of the engine fixing arm"

does anybody know what that means?  I cannot find the term "engine fixing arm" anywhere else in the manual, or online.  The only other place I can find it is when you are putting the engine back together and it then asks you to "mount the screw cap of the engine fixing arm" but no picture or instruction on what that is.  Any help is appreciated!
